Luminița Florea is People & Culture Director at Philip Morris Romania. Luminița has almost 18 years of experience in Human Resources in diverse roles and in many varied fields, from telecom, to oil & gas, pharma and tobacco. She joined Philip Morris Romania in 2012, and in 2017 she took over the position of People & Culture Director for both Philip Morris affiliates in Romania (the factory and the commercial entity) and together with her team is responsible for developing and implementing the human resources strategy. With such an extensive experience in the field of HR, before joining the PMI team, Luminita held several roles with companies such as Telemobil (Recruitment Coordinator), Rompetrol (HR Consultant), and Novo Nordisk (People & Organisation Consultant and People & Organisation Manager). She is a graduate of the Bucharest University of Economic Studies.
